Was trying to remove a torx head bolt form a differential on an 82 Cheorkee. The very first bolt I tried to remove and the tip of the torx socket broke off in the bolt, flush with the top. I tried to use picks to get it out, I tried to drill a small hole in it, but as you guessed, that didn't work.
So then I tried a pair of channel locks, locked on the head as tight as I can get them and a 2lb hammer on the channel lock. It isn't budging.
Before I weld a nut to that bolt, any other ideas? There is all new paint on the axle and Jeep (this is a body off restoration) and I'd rather not fire up the welder under there.
